The event

The Potters ‘Arf Marathon is back for its 31st race. This half marathon originally started out as a full 26-mile run in 1982, and was known for having ‘one of the best finishes in the world’.

FAQ

How much does it cost to take part?

Please note that entries can only be made in advance. The prices are as follows: £23.50 (affiliated)/ £25.50 (unaffiliated) for normal entries. For the relay, the cost will be £34.50 and for walkers, the cost will be £20.50.

What support will I receive?

Included will be a medal and ceramic plate as a reward! Plus, you will be provided with a chip timer and a T-Shirt.

When and where does the event take place?

Potters ‘Arf marathon will take place on Sunday 14th June 2015, in Stoke-On-Trent, and will start from the Hanley Building Society, Lamb Street, Stoke-On-Trent, ST11PF.

What is the course like?

This course is undulating and will pass through mixture of rural and town settings. Please click here to see a route map.
